Transaction e20535900b26707c98ae867eb213c6214de1ff6f2a5c48b7344ab8df13ebc988

3 Input
2 Outputs
  • e20535900b26707c98ae867eb213c6214de1ff6f2a5c48b7344ab8df13ebc988:0
  • value  24546
    address  176hcZYgjcNch1rhTHTFytTfshsAxPKfvF
  • e20535900b26707c98ae867eb213c6214de1ff6f2a5c48b7344ab8df13ebc988:1
  • value  81409
    address  384Kt9zrhshvbURXjNXTzDWj6nhpktbzkw